MACROFAUNA DIVERSITY AND ABUNDANCE ACROSS DIFFERENT LAND USE SYSTEMS IN EMBU, KENYA
This paper presents data on diversity and abundance of soil macrofauna of various land use systems in Embu, Kenya (natural forest, plantation forest, fallow, coffee, tea, napier, and maize).

Impact of land management on soil macrofauna in the Oriental Llanos of Colombia
The effect of different types of land management on the soil macrofauna of the savanna has been assesed using the T.S.B.F. method. Macrofauna of the forest and savanna has a high density (4293 and 2830 ind.m(2)) and moderate biomass (13.6 and 15.3 g.m(-2)).
